Date Paid price Annual growth After inflation May 2025 £180,000 84.0% 77.2% Apr 2024 £90,000 * 2.1% -0.6% Jul 2004 £60,000 na na *This price paid record has been flagged by Land Registry as a 'Category B: Additional Price Paid entry'. This could be due to a variety of reasons, such as the sale being a buy-to-let purchase, a repossession or a transfer to a limited company. When Land Registry suspects that a sale does not reflect full market value (e.g. part-ownership or right to buy), these transactions can be flagged as well. For this reason, we exclude them from our area statistics.
